Course Description
Course Overview
The Implementing Automation for Cisco Enterprise Solutions (ENAUI) course is designed to provide participants with the knowledge and skills required to implement automation solutions in Cisco enterprise networks. Participants will learn how to leverage Cisco platforms and tools to automate repetitive tasks, streamline network operations, and enhance network scalability and reliability.
Prerequisites
- Basic understanding of Cisco enterprise network technologies and architectures.
- Familiarity with networking concepts, protocols, and devices.
- Knowledge of programming fundamentals and scripting languages.
- Experience with Cisco IOS-XE, Cisco DNA Center, and Cisco SD-WAN platforms.
- Familiarity with network management and monitoring tools is beneficial but not mandatory.
Methodology
The course will utilize a combination of instructor-led lectures, hands-on labs, and interactive discussions. Participants will have access to virtual lab environments where they can practice implementing automation solutions using Cisco platforms and tools. The instructor will provide guidance, demonstrations, and real-world examples to facilitate understanding and practical application of the course material.
Course Outline
Introduction to Network Automation
Overview of network automation concepts and benefits
Understanding the role of automation in Cisco enterprise solutions
Introduction to Cisco platforms and tools for network automation
Infrastructure Automation
Automating device configurations using Cisco IOS-XE and Ansible
Implementing software image management and device provisioning
Configuring network services using Infrastructure as Code (IaC) principles
Automation of Network Policies
Implementing policy-based automation with Cisco DNA Center
Configuring software-defined access (SD-Access) policies
Automating network security policies using Cisco TrustSec
Automation of Network Operations
Implementing network monitoring and event-driven automation
Leveraging APIs and programmability for network management
Developing custom scripts and workflows for network operations
Automation of Cisco SD-WAN Solutions
Understanding Cisco SD-WAN architecture and components
Configuring and automating Cisco SD-WAN using vManage APIs
Implementing advanced automation features for SD-WAN deployments
Outcome
Upon completion of this course, participants will be able to:
- Understand the key concepts and benefits of network automation
- Implement infrastructure automation using Cisco IOS-XE and Ansible
- Automate network policies using Cisco DNA Center and software-defined access
- Implement network monitoring and event-driven automation solutions
- Leverage APIs and programmability for network management tasks
- Automate Cisco SD-WAN deployments using vManage and APIs
Labs
The course includes hands-on labs that provide participants with practical experience in implementing automation solutions for Cisco enterprise networks. Some of the lab exercises may include:
- Configuring device automation using Cisco IOS-XE and Ansible
- Implementing software image management and device provisioning
- Automating network policies with Cisco DNA Center
- Implementing network monitoring and event-driven automation
- Leveraging APIs and programmability for network management
- Configuring and automating Cisco SD-WAN using vManage